THMO 3 Pack Bamboo Thermal SocksBamboo Thermal Socks by THMO bring you the highest level of comfort with these soft, natural bamboo socks. Made from organic cotton yarn and super soft bamboo fibres, these socks provide comfort and warmth all day long.Bamboo fibres are thermo-regulating, which help your feet stay warm during the cold months of Winter. The thermal properties in these socks provide an extra layer of insulation, allowing your feet to stay warm.These socks have a stretchy comfort top that moulds to your leg to reduce constriction rings and tightness, which allows for regular circulation. As well as all day comfort, these socks feature a cushioned foot bed providing your feet with an extra layer of support.Great for the Outdoors: The high quality bamboo offers a softer and luxurious feel on your feet, helping you to stay relaxed and comfortable especially during the winter months.These socks come in a pack of three and are available in four colours: Black, Blue, Black/Navy/Grey & Brown. Made From 43% Viscose (From Bamboo), 40% Organic Cotton, 12% Polyester, 2% Elastane, they are available in sizes 4-8 UK, 6-11 UK & 12-14 UK and are machine washable at 40..Extra Product Details- THMO Bamboo Thermal Socks- 3 Pairs Per Pack- Cushioned Foot Bed- Great For The Outdoors- Thick Thermal Properties- Four Colours Available- Soft Bamboo Fibres- Loose Comfort Top- 3 Size Options- Machine Washable at 40

The THMO “Bamboo” thermal socks are loosely knit and not extra warm, certainly nowhere near as warm as my old ski socks, nor as comfortable. However when walking in hot weather the spring in the knit offers better cushioning for the feet and the Viscose keeps them cool.I chose a size-range bigger than my shoe-size because all the socks Vine has offered me have shrunk several sizes in our normal wash, and these are no exception; two washes later they are a great improvement. I expect another two washes will stabilise them to about the right size.As with all Vine socks the elasticated top was too tight, and again as usual it is folded over for double squeeze. And again as usual a minute or two each with a quickunpic reduces the point constriction and gives some useful extra sock height.The bamboo is a bit of a misnomer because it is merely the source of cellulose used for the 43% Viscose (or Rayon see the Wiki) fibre used to soften the cotton.

Very soft but not very thermal.
These socks are very soft and comfortable to wear. I got the 6-11 size for my Husband who is a size 10. He said that they fit well. They are warm enough for around the house, if you don't want to put the heating on. Likewise they are good with boots if you are walking on a day that is not freezing cold. They are not as warm as other thermal socks that we have worn.They wash well on a 30°C wash, but I haven't tried to tumble dry them.These are soft and comfortable and warm enough for mild Autumn or Winter days, but definitely not warm enough for very cold weather.
